Test new wordpress site when old html one is live
-
Hi,
I am trying to convert my old html site to a WordPress site.
To make it I installed WordPress and also some themes on the root directory.The problem is that the site must remain live together until is not all ok.
the old one point on index.htm, the WP one to index.php.
If I setup a WP Themes and I don’t add a rule to .htaccess it goes always on index.php.
If I set on .htaccess this rule :
DirectoryIndex index.htm index.php index.html
I access to old site index.htm but index.php is inaccessible also when I point directly to https://www.mysite.com/index.phpI have tried also this rules, to permit my ip address to go on index.php, and others to index.htm, but it doen’t workes (where 000 are subst with my ip address):
SetEnvIf HTTP:X-FORWARDED-FOR ^000\.000\.000\.000$ owner
<IfDefine owner>
DirectoryIndex index.php
</IfDefine>
<IfDefine !owner>
DirectoryIndex index.htm
</IfDefine>Also this :
SetEnvIf Remote_Addr ^000\.000\.000\.000$ owner
<IfDefine owner>
DirectoryIndex index.php
</IfDefine>
<IfDefine !owner>
DirectoryIndex index.htm
</IfDefine>If I rename index.php to indexa.php I have the two site but when I try to use WP I always get redirected to htm homepage.
